In <[email protected]> Nige wrote:
> Hi, am I correct in thinking the way to check auto box fluid would be
> with the box in drive? Or do the dipstick marks take into account of
> the torque converter filling up? The reason I ask is I just checked
> the Trooper & it looks high in N or P. Not tried D yet?


On a Land Rover you check it in neutral, when cold with the engine
running.

Prior to checking the level you run it through all the gears a few times
and then put it into neutral while you check it. Don't forget to put the
hand brake on :)

It's normally listed in the owners handbook if you have it. It's
probably best to check there rather than assume that the Trooper gearbox
is the same as a Land Rover one.
